Course Curriculum Overview

2.5

The exam structure is not like research driven or talent searching to be frank its just a byheart scheme here. They wont encourage the talent of students but inspite they test their memory power by conducting exams which we byheart and write. In 4 years once we will be taken to a industry for visit thats alll. And every year we will be having technical fests and hackathons where students are encouraged to participate.comming to placements there are not many companies visiting our campus, but the companies which visit are BPOs and sim salesman like this.if we have talent then we have to try for a technical jobs outside campus. And the ciriculum which we follow is outdated and old syllabus which even some companies dont use them. We have to learn things on our own because the faculty here are not much who teach us well.

Placement Experience

2.5

Placements in our college is available but the companies which visit are for BPO jobs and call center jobs. Unfortunately due to covid19 only 2 companies visited our college this year. Actually there was a chance of visiting atleast 10 companies in between good days and covid days but they didnt. My rating (3/5)

Fee Structure And Facilities

Fee structure when I studied was 50000 in which 35000 is paid by govt of Telangana and remaining 15000 by me but now the fees has beem increased to approximately 80000.it may be feasible for some people if they come through EAMCET and eligible for govt scholarship.

Fees and Financial Aid

I was opted for scholarship from govt of Telangana for merit which was 35000 per annum. The eligibility criteria was to pass EAMCET and must not be OC caste if OC their annual income should not exceed 200000.we can apply fir this scholarship during the admission process or else by visiting a nearby mee seva center. All you need is a good merit and 0 backlogs otherwise your scholarship may get cancelled.

Faculty

2

Most of the faculty in our campus are MTech qualified amd 4-5 PHD faculty. Mostly they are aged between 35-45.comming to their teaching none of the faculty creates intrest in the subject they just come and tell what ever they know and they leave. To be frank most of the units of syllabus were covered by our own instead of depending on faculty. They are friendly and they have knowledge too but the thing is they are not able to teach. for example in one semester we had android app development subject and the funny thing was the faculty even dont know the subject and she explained only one unit that too half half, me along with my friend we had a little basic knowledge in android so we both helped our friends in completing the Lab syllabus. This is the faculty we have. my rating (2/5)
